Single-Block Refrigeration: Efficiency and Benefits Explained
Integrated refrigeration units represent a increasingly popular solution in commercial and industrial freezing applications. Unlike traditional setups with individual components, these units integrate the compressor, condenser, and evaporator into a unified block. This structure provides several significant benefits, primarily centered around improved performance. The reduced conduit distance minimizes refrigerant charge and escape, leading to decreased energy consumption. Furthermore, single-block systems typically include advanced controls that enhance operating parameters, further boosting effectiveness.
- Minimized Energy Costs
- Streamlined Installation
- Compact Footprint
- Improved Reliability
Troubleshooting Common Issues with Monoblock Refrigeration Units
Addressing problems with a monoblock chill unit can sometimes feel complex , but many common issues are easily correctable with thorough investigation. To begin, confirm the electrical connection – a straightforward mistake including a loose cord is often the primary factor. Afterward , examine the condenser coil for substantial ice buildup, which suggests a likely fault with the auto-cycle process . Additionally, listen for unusual sounds emanating from the cooling unit , which could denote internal failure. Finally, keep in mind to refer to the manufacturer’s manual for precise repair procedures .

Installation and Maintenance Tips for Monoblock Refrigeration
Proper installation and preventative upkeep are critical for maximizing the lifespan of your monoblock refrigeration system . Begin with a complete evaluation of the site to verify adequate airflow and reach for servicing . Firmly position the monoblock, giving close attention to manufacturer specifications. After first startup, monitor the running conditions and stress – any deviations should be resolved promptly.
- Frequently wipe the evaporator surfaces to eliminate cooling decline .
- Check the coolant levels and remedy any leaks .
- Schedule preventative inspections with a qualified technician .
